What is Patient Safety NetWhat is Patient Safety Net (PSN)?(PSN)?

•The online reporting system used at HMC, SCCA, and UWMC for reporting adverse events or potentially unsafe conditions.

•The system tracks unsafe conditions, near misses, and errors that can affect the safety of patients, staff, and visitors. These are often referred to as ‘PSN Events’.

•The system is also used to report staff injuries or blood borne exposures at HMC and UWMC.

Page 4: The New Patient Safety Net How to enter a report

Some examples of Event ReportsSome examples of Event Reports::• Events: Errors in patient care that reach the patient causing harm or inconvenience can be due to unsafe practice, staff fatigue, distractions etc.

• Wrong drug administered

• Specimen not labeled

• Near Miss: Events that do not reach the patient but have the potential to cause harm if not corrected.

• RN double checks a medication and realizes the wrong dose was sent from pharmacy. RN sends it back, receives the correct dose, and administers the correct dose to the patient.

•Unsafe Condition: Environmental factors or processes that have a potential to harm a patient.

• Tear in carpet that could lead to a fall.

Importance of PSNImportance of PSN

•PSN is a vital tracking tool.

•Without PSN reports it would be difficult to monitor how safe we are and work on improvements where needed.

•Each report entered is reviewed and followed up on by area managers as well as Patient Safety staff.

• Events are tracked over time to help identify areas for potential system improvements and monitor the safety of our services.

General ConceptsGeneral Concepts

•The intent of PSN is for tracking issues in patient care, not staffing performance.

• Avoid use of blaming language when entering a PSN. The intent is to identify and track issues, not “finger pointing”.

Describe the event including any safety concerns.

Provide any recommendations for preventing this event from

occurring again.

Avoid placing blame, i.e. “RN did a bad job, totally screwed everything up by not labeling specimen. “

Focus instead on how to help prevent this from happening again, i.e. “Specimen labelling was incorrect. Should have included pt

name/MRN/etc.”
